How much do entry level east coast remote j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level east coast remote in the United States is $17.46,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.62 and $18.99 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an entry level east coast remote job?

An Entry Level East Coast Remote job refers to a position that requires little to no prior professional experience and is open to candidates working remotely from locations on the East Coast of the United States. These jobs are designed for recent graduates or individuals starting their careers and typically involve training and mentorship. Employers specify 'East Coast' to ensure alignment with their business hours or clientele, even though the work is performed from home or another remote location.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an entry level east coast remote professional?

To thrive as an entry-level remote professional, you typically need a relevant educational background, basic computer literacy, and strong organizational skills. Familiarity with common collaboration tools such as Microsoft Office, Slack, Zoom, or project management platforms is often required. Proactive communication, time management,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ills for remote work success. These skills and qualifications ensure you can work independently, stay productive, and effectively collaborate with distributed teams.

What are some common challenges faced by entry level east coast remote employees, and how can they overcome them?

Entry-level employees working remotely on the East Coast often face challenges like adapting to remote communication, managing their time effectively, and building relationships with team members virtually. To overcome these obstacles, it's important to proactively schedule regular check-ins with your manager, participate in virtual team meetings, and make use of digital tools for collaboration and task management. Additionally, setting a consistent daily routine and creating a dedicated workspace can help boost productivity and maintain a healthy work-life balance.
